sam74 wrote:
Hello canonet

There are 115cc. 125cc & 600cc we dont have 2500cc hope they can add the 250 cc in future




I think with the termination of the 250 cc class that travels with motoGP we will end up seeing less 250 classes popping up as opposed to more...They're going to a 600cc four stroke spec engine next year as the primary support class for MotoGP(called Moto2) should make for some close racing.
